# Catalogue import constants for the Westerby library sync.
#
# Heads up: the upstream feed from the Ashgrove consortium is flaky,
# so we batch records, retry with backoff, and skip malformed MARC
# rows rather than aborting the whole run. Don't crank the batch
# size up without checking memory on the small import workers —
# we learned that the hard way. Current tuning values follow below.

limits module of taweg-kaguf:
QUOTAS = {
    "holael": 2,
    "wenath": 1,
    "ralath": 2,
    "ulaath": 2,
}

Team — closing out the cron drift investigation on Larkspur. The scheduler node's clock slipped roughly 40 seconds per day because NTP sync was disabled in the Orvane base image; nightly jobs gradually overlapped the backup window. The patched image re-enables sync and adds a drift alarm. Release manager: please promote the candidate identified by the token below.

pipeline stamp: htk4_66df

Handover: ClueSmith Crossword Generator — plugin surface

Hi folks, passing the plugin API over to Deniz. Quick notes for external authors: the grid-solver hooks are stable, but the theme-pack loader still chokes on circular clue references, so validate before publishing. Rate limits are generous but enforced. If your signing key gets revoked, you can recover your publisher identity through the self-service vault — the recovery passphrase to open it is shown right below.

unlock words, baguf-badug: aldath-ralwyn-gilath-oliys-sorius-raleth-pelmir-praeth-lamix-druvan-siliel-fraax-queniel

# KeyCycler client setup
# KeyCycler is Bramblehold's internal secrets-rotation utility. It rotates
# credentials for downstream services on a 30-day cadence and pushes the new
# values to the Vaultlet cache. Support staff only need read access to verify
# rotation status; do not trigger manual rotations without an open ticket.
# The client below authenticates against the KeyCycler admin endpoint.
# Use the following key for the staging environment.

API key for yagag-fawif: zpat4_Gful